Transaction 84581629d6b09bde493730ef1509a3b03dcc5abd3ca794131138a28198957858
1 Input
1 Output
-
84581629d6b09bde493730ef1509a3b03dcc5abd3ca794131138a28198957858:0
- value
- 903821
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f1c4ac585cc7df86669aae6df26659545139997 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Nu2eS6UUHiiTJy6EYLrQBjPHP8o55y9G